The Supreme Court addressed the issue of compensation for land acquisition under the Land Acquisition Act, specifically analyzing the market value determination as per Section 4(1). The Court held that the Reference Court's reliance on Ex. R2, a sale deed indicating a significantly lower price, was erroneous and should be excluded from consideration. The Court recalculated the market value based on the average of the claimants' sale deeds, ultimately determining the compensation to be Rs.98.90 per sq.yd, thereby enhancing the compensation awarded to the landowners.
